Fusaka Update Enhances Ethereum’s Scalability
Fusaka, Ethereum’s second major update of the year, aims to increase the network’s scalability and reduce transaction fees. The update implements PeerDAS technology, allowing validators to process transactions using smaller data segments instead of large data blocks. This results in reduced network load, making transactions faster and cheaper.
The Ethereum community views this innovation as part of a long-term vision. The advancements in scalability and efficiency create a more favorable environment for developers and enhance user experience. The Fusaka update is considered a significant milestone for the network’s future ability to serve a broader user base.

Shark Wallets Accumulate 450,000 ETH
In recent weeks, shark-level investors have been playing a crucial role in the Ethereum market. Addresses holding between 1,000 to 10,000 ETH accumulated 450,000 ETH from mid-November to early December. This accumulation process reflects a restoration of investor confidence after the 1.3 million ETH sell-off in October.


The addition of 190,000 new wallets to the network within 24 hours highlights the increasing interest in the Ethereum ecosystem. Investor behaviors demonstrate that price drops are seen as buying opportunities. On-chain data suggests a strong demand base is forming, with prices stabilizing around the support area of $3,000.
Technical indicators also support the upward trend. The Relative Strength Index (RSI) has reached 71, entering the overbought zone, while the Chaikin Money Flow (CMF) indicator is at 0.09. Current technical data indicate that the purchase pressure persists, with the potential to MOVE the price into the $3,300–$3,500 range.
